The initial step in developing a septic system is carrying out a comprehensive site analysis. This entails analyzing the dirt’s drainage capacities, establishing the water level degree, and identifying prospective environmental risks. Soil percolation examinations are usually executed to evaluate just how swiftly water will certainly flow with the dirt, which straight impacts the size and type of system required. In addition, the design of the residential property, consisting of the place of existing frameworks and prospective contamination resources, should be thought about to abide by regional guidelines and make sure reliable functioning.
Once a site has actually been reviewed, the choice of the proper septic components is critical. A common septic tank consists of a septic system, which accumulates and partially breaks down waste, and a drain area, where dealt with effluent is filtered through the soil prior to being launched into the groundwater. Different kinds of septic systems might be made based upon soil conditions and site restraints, such as conventional gravity-fed systems, pressure distribution systems, or different designs like pile systems. Each type has unique benefits and limitations, and the selection relies on a complete understanding of the particular site attributes.
Ecological factors to consider are likewise extremely important in septic system design. Effectively functioning systems have to protect against contamination of close-by waterways and alcohol consumption sources. This includes adhering to problem ranges from wells, surface area water bodies, and building lines to lower the threat of contamination. In addition, including sustainability methods, such as rain harvesting and the use of native plants for effluent absorption, can enhance the total effect of the system while safeguarding neighborhood communities.
Ultimately, normal upkeep is an important part of septic system long life and effectiveness. Property owners must arrange routine evaluations to examine the storage tank for sludge accumulation and make sure all parts are working properly. Pumping the storage tank every 3 to five years, relying on use, is essential to prevent system failure.
